CVE-2023-4993

CVSS 3.1 Score 8.2 of 10 (high)

Details

Published Feb 15, 2024

Summary

CVE-2023-4993 is an Improper Privilege Management vulnerability affecting the Utarit Information Technologies SoliPay Mobile App. Before version 5.0.8, the app fails to adequately manage privileges, allowing unauthorized access to user-provided data. This issue poses a significant risk to sensitive information collected through the app, potentially leading to data breaches. Users and organizations that utilize the SoliPay Mobile App are advised to update to the latest version as soon as possible to mitigate this vulnerability.
